Interventions
PROCEDURE

Transcutaneous Auricular Vagal Nerve Stimulation (taVNS)

"taVNS will be delivered by Digitimer DS7 Constant Current Stimulator (an FDA cleared medical device intended for human nerve and muscle stimulation).~Stimulation is delivered via sticky pad electrodes all placed on the left side of the body (cymba concha, earlobe, and ulnar side of the wrist). Stimulation is delivered by a 3000ms pulse train (100us pulse width and 25Hz stimulation frequency). The current applied will be between 0.01uA to 9uA. The intervention will be delivered over the course of four sessions approximately one week apart."

PROCEDURE

Sham Stimulation

"Sham stimulation will be delivered by Digitimer DS7 Constant Current Stimulator (an FDA cleared medical device intended for human nerve and muscle stimulation).~Stimulation is delivered via sticky pad electrodes all placed on the left side of the body (either earlobe or forearm)."
